The Danofloxacin Market is valued at US$ 400.65 Million in 2025 and is expected to reach US$ 569.17 Million by 2034, registering a CAGR of 3.98% during 2026–2034. It is clear that there is consistent market demand for veterinary antibacterial products due to the need for disease prevention, increased protein intake from animals, and developments in the pharmaceutical formulation for animals.

North America continues to show signs of growth due to the presence of veterinary healthcare facilities, sophisticated animal production practices, and the adoption of precision animal health practices. The Danofloxacin Market Size has been influenced by regulation and increased investments in animal herd health monitoring programs and antimicrobial stewardship practices in commercial dairies and chickens.

Danofloxacin Market Assessment and Insights

  • North America accounts for an estimated 32–36% share in 2025 and is projected to grow at a CAGR of 3.5–4.2% between 2026 and 2034. The region benefits from advanced veterinary practices, strong livestock production, and established pharmaceutical distribution networks.
  • U.S. represents approximately 24–28% share in 2025 and is expected to expand at a CAGR of 3.6–4.3% during 2026–2034. Demand is supported by commercial animal farming, veterinary services, and regulated antimicrobial usage.
  • Europe holds around 27–31% share in 2025 with a CAGR range of 3.2–3.9% through 2026–2034. Germany, France, the UK, Italy, and Spain contribute through developed animal healthcare systems and livestock management standards.
  • Asia Pacific captures nearly 22–26% share in 2025 and is forecast to grow at a CAGR of 4.0–4.8% between 2026 and 2034. China, India, Japan, and South Korea support expansion through rising livestock production and veterinary pharmaceutical adoption.
  • Largest Segment Injection dosage forms represent a leading segment with a 55–60% market share in 2025 and a CAGR range of 3.7–4.1% due to clinical effectiveness and controlled administration.
  • High Growth Segment Online Pharmacies represent a developing segment with a 12–16% market share in 2025 and a CAGR range of 4.5–5.2% due to improving digital healthcare distribution.

Segmentation Analysis

Dosage Form

The dosage form segment is a critical component of the Danofloxacin Market scope, with an estimated CAGR of 3.6–4.2% between 2026 and 2034. Veterinary practitioners select dosage formats based on treatment requirements, animal conditions, and administration efficiency. Injectable formulations remain widely adopted due to controlled delivery, rapid therapeutic action, and suitability for livestock applications. Powder formulations continue to support flexible usage across different farming environments where customized preparation and storage advantages are required.

  • Injection: Injection formulations maintain strong demand due to their effectiveness in delivering precise medication levels, particularly for large livestock. Their importance is supported by veterinary preference for reliable administration and controlled treatment protocols.
  • Powder: Powder formulations provide flexibility in handling, transportation, and storage, supporting usage among farms requiring adaptable veterinary medication solutions. They remain relevant across diverse livestock management practices and regional distribution networks.
